Gail Fraser's three dimensional mixed media and installation works is reflected by ongoing processes of exploring, collecting, investigating, articulating, and representing natural forms. Her goal is to elevate an awareness of ecological issues which threaten the balance and harmony between culture and nature. At the same time, Ms. Fraser promotes a reverence for the physical world as a key element in the development of the psychological and physiological balance so necessary in our time. She bridges the gap between seemingly opposed natural and constructed forms.


Born in Scranton, Pennsylvania, Gail Fraser moved with her family to Southern California as a small child. Her work has been exhibited in group exhibitions in galleries, museums, and cultural and art centers throughout the Los Angeles and surrounding areas for the past ten years. These exhibitions include her Master of Fine Arts solo exhibition at the California State University Long Beach Design Gallery where she received her M.F.A. degree in 2001.
